1 /* mpn_toom44_mul -- Multiply {ap,an} and {bp,bn} where an and bn are close in
2 size. Or more accurately, bn <= an < (4/3)bn.
3
4 Contributed to the GNU project by Torbjorn Granlund and Marco Bodrato.

41 /* Evaluate in: 0, +1, -1, +2, -2, 1/2, +inf
42
43 <-s--><--n--><--n--><--n-->
44 ____ ______ ______ ______
45 |_a3_|___a2_|___a1_|___a0_|
46 |b3_|___b2_|___b1_|___b0_|
47 <-t-><--n--><--n--><--n-->
48
49 v0 = a0 * b0 # A(0)*B(0)
50 v1 = ( a0+ a1+ a2+ a3)*( b0+ b1+ b2+ b3) # A(1)*B(1) ah <= 3 bh <= 3
51 vm1 = ( a0- a1+ a2- a3)*( b0- b1+ b2- b3) # A(-1)*B(-1) |ah| <= 1 |bh| <= 1
52 v2 = ( a0+2a1+4a2+8a3)*( b0+2b1+4b2+8b3) # A(2)*B(2) ah <= 14 bh <= 14
53 vm2 = ( a0-2a1+4a2-8a3)*( b0-2b1+4b2-8b3) # A(2)*B(2) ah <= 9 |bh| <= 9
54 vh = (8a0+4a1+2a2+ a3)*(8b0+4b1+2b2+ b3) # A(1/2)*B(1/2) ah <= 14 bh <= 14
55 vinf= a3 * b2 # A(inf)*B(inf)
56 */

86 /* Use of scratch space. In the product area, we store
87
88 ___________________
89 |vinf|____|_v1_|_v0_|
90 s+t 2n-1 2n+1 2n
91
92 The other recursive products, vm1, v2, vm2, vh are stored in the
93 scratch area. When computing them, we use the product area for
94 intermediate values.
95
96 Next, we compute v1. We can store the intermediate factors at v0
97 and at vh + 2n + 2.
98
99 Finally, for v0 and vinf, factors are parts of the input operands,
100 and we need scratch space only for the recursive multiplication.
101
102 In all, if S(an) is the scratch need, the needed space is bounded by
103
104 S(an) <= 4 (2*ceil(an/4) + 1) + 1 + S(ceil(an/4) + 1)
105
106 which should give S(n) = 8 n/3 + c log(n) for some constant c.
107 */
